Define White box testing
White box testing method deals with the internal logic and structure of the code. White box testing also called as glass, structural, branches, paths, statements and internal logic of the code etc. In order to execute white box testing, the tester has to deal with the code and as is required to possess knowledge of coding and logic i.e. internal working of the code. White box test also requires the tester to look into the code and find out which unit/statement/chunk of the code is malfunctioning. White box testing is applicable at unit, integration and system level though it is mainly done at unit level
